Which term is used to describe a running instance of a computer program?
- Fork
- Patch
- Process
- Package manager
Explanation: A process is a running instance of a computer program. Multitasking operating systems can execute multiple processes at the same time. A processID (PID) is used to identify a process. The ps or top command can be used to see what processes are currently running on a computer.
